2022.4.21 submitted to journal
2022.4.22 with editor
2022.4.30 under review
2022.5.10 revise (two reviewers, both evaluations are relatively positive, one suggests acceptance after minor revisions, one suggests acceptance after major revisions)
Currently under revision, will update status later.
Personally, I feel that the review process in the field of fuel cells and electrocatalytic energy is relatively fast (results were obtained in 10 days for the first submission), and the reviewers are quite professional, providing detailed comments (requesting citation of high-impact journals from prominent research groups). Additionally, the editor assigned to handle the manuscript is the chief editor. Initially, I thought the handling time would be slow, but overall it has been quite fast. Furthermore, there seems to be a significant increase in submissions this year, as by April 21st, the submission number had already reached 900. There are more accepted manuscripts, although the impact factor has slightly decreased this year. However, the overall quality of articles from the latest 2021-2022 period still seems good, and I am hopeful for a recovery in the future.

Submission on October 5, 2022. The review process lasted for three months. The first reviewer took one month, and it seemed like there were no reviewers afterwards, causing a long delay.

On January 20, 2023, the editor's comments were returned. Minor revisions were required, and both reviewers had positive feedback. One reviewer was particularly sharp and gave one month for revisions.

On February 7, 2023, a small amount of experimentation was added, and a significant amount of literature was reviewed. The revised manuscript was sent back for further comments.

On February 19, 2023, all three reviewers completed their evaluations, and the feedback was satisfactory.

On February 20, 2023, the editor accepted the manuscript directly.

Overall, the waiting process in between was really anxious. It took a long time to find reviewers during the first three months. In December, I couldn't resist and sent a reminder to the editor, but they didn't respond. Fortunately, it was ultimately accepted. Good luck to everyone!
